What companies run services between Imperia, Italy and Santa Margherita Ligure, Italy?

You can take a train from Imperia to S.Margherita L.-Port via Genova P.Za Principe in around 2h 10m. Alternatively, FlixBus operates a bus from Imperia to Genoa twice daily. Tickets cost €9–16 and the journey takes 1h 50m.
